Transaction 3b322529d7babd7a89036a477bc5138b66b3fe76d35574e28a0c98c0bd96989d
1 Input
1 Output
-
3b322529d7babd7a89036a477bc5138b66b3fe76d35574e28a0c98c0bd96989d:0
- value
- 364238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d3774aaeb93b2f1242f609f3d24e7004569333d OP_EQUAL
- address
- 3EZhdivrwUXXdPa55URDDJfq28JR84DfsD